    (Butane-1,4-diyl)(trimethylphosphane-κP)[tris(3,5-dimethylpyrazol-1- yl-κN 2)hydroborato]iridium(III)

    Get PDF
    In the mononuclear title iridium(III) complex, [Ir(C4H8)- (C15H22BN6)(C3H9P)], which is based on the [tris(3,5- dimethylpyrazol-1-yl)hydroborato]iridium moiety, Ir[TpMe2], the IrIII atom is coordinated by a chelating butane-1,4-diyl fragment and a trimethylphosphane ligand in a modestly distorted octahedral coordination environment formed by three facial N, two C and one P atom. The iridium–butane-1,4- diyl ring has an envelope conformation. This ring is disordered because alternately the second or the third C atom of the butane-1,4-diyl fragment function as an envelope flap atom (the occupancy ratio is 1:1). In the crystal, molecules are organized into densely packed columns extending along [101].     Synthesis, structure and reactivity of Pd and Ir complexes based on new lutidine-derived NHC/phosphine mixed pincer ligands

    Get PDF
    Coordination studies of new lutidine-derived hybrid NHC/phosphine ligands (CNP) to Pd and Ir have been performed. Treatment of the square-planar [Pd(CNP)Cl](AgCl2) complex 2a with KHMDS produces the selective deprotonation at the CH2P arm of the pincer to yield the pyridine-dearomatised complex 3a. A series of cationic [Ir(CNP)(cod)]+ complexes 4 has been prepared by reaction of the imidazolium salts 1 with Ir(acac)(cod). These derivatives exhibit in the solid state, and in solution, a distorted trigonal bipyramidal structure in which the CNP ligands adopt an unusual C(axial)–N(equatorial)–P(equatorial) coordination mode. Reactions of complexes 4 with CO and H2 yield the carbonyl species 5a(Cl) and 6a(Cl), and the dihydrido derivatives 7, respectively. Furthermore, upon reaction of complex 4b(Br) with base, selective deprotonation at the methylene CH2P arms is observed. The, thus formed, deprotonated Ir complex 8b reacts with H2 in a ligand-assisted process leading to the trihydrido complex 9b, which can also be obtained by reaction of 7b(Cl) with H2 in the presence of KOtBu.     Electron-rich metal complexes for C02 and CS2 incorporation

    Get PDF
    The dihapto coordination of two molecules of carbon dioxide to a square-planar MoP2(P-P) fragment (P=monodentate-, P-P=bidentate phosphi- ne ligands) can occur in several ways giving rise to different conformers. Compounds of this type have been prepared and their spectroscopic proper- ties investigated by variable temperature 'H and 31P NMR studies. The for- mation of ethylene complexes related to Mo(C2H4)2(PMe3)4, 6, and the study of their reactivity towards carbon dioxide and carbon disulphide is also described. In particular, compound 6 induces a head-to-tail dimerization of carbon disulphide with formation of a Mo(II)-C$4 linkage, which, in the presence of carbon monoxide, undergoes a symmetric, oxidative rupture, which produces a Mo(0) complex and two molecules of carbon disulphide.     Synthesis and structural characterization of a binuclear iridium complex with bridging, bidentate N-heterocyclic carbene coordination of 2, 2 ':6 ', 2''-terpyridine

    Get PDF
    Thermal activation of terpyridine in the presence of an unsaturated Ir(III) fragment stabilized by a hydrotris(pyrazolyl) borate ligand gives rise to mononuclear complex 2 and binuclear 3, in which the polypyridine behaves, respectively, as a mono- or a bi-dentate N-heterocyclic carbene

    A Diels–Alder Reaction Triggered by a [4 + 3] Metallacycloaddition

    Get PDF
    The TpMe2Ir(III) complex 1-OH2 (TpMe2 = hydrotris(3,5-dimethylpyrazolyl)borate), which contains a labile molecule of water and an iridium-bonded alkenyl moiety (−C(R)═C(R)–(R=CO2Me)) as part of a benzo-annulated five-membered iridacycle, reacts readily with the conjugated dienes butadiene and 2,3-dimethylbutadiene to afford the corresponding Diels–Alder products. Experimental and DFT studies are in accordance with an initial [4 + 3] cyclometalation reaction between the diene and the five-coordinated 16-electron organometallic fragment 1 (generated from 1-OH2 by facile water dissociation).     Hydrogenation of an iridium-coordinated imidazol-2-ylidene ligand fragment

    Get PDF
    An iridium complex featuring a metalated lutidine-derived CNP ligand reacts with KOt Bu to yield a dimeric species with the two metal centers bound to the opposite ligands through the CHN arms. Furthermore, reaction with H2 in the presence of KOt Bu of the same iridium derivative results in the hydrogenation of the –CHQCH– imidazolylidene moiety of the complex.     Reactivity of TpMe2-containing hydride-iridafurans with alkenes, alkynes, and H2

    Get PDF
    The TpMe2-containing hydride-iridafurans 2a,b (TpMe2 = hydrotris(3,5-dimethylpyrazolyl)borate) cleanly reacted with ethylene to give the bicyclic derivatives 6a,b. Formation of the latter complexes is a reversible process, and it is proposed to occur by an electrocyclic ring closure that takes place between C2H4 and the 16e unsaturated intermediates A, resulting from hydride migration to the α carbon of the metallacycle. Similar reactions were observed with a variety of alkynes RC≡CR (R = H, Ph, CO2Me) and R′C≡CH (R′= CO2Me, Ph, CMe3), with the regioselectivity observed for the latter substrates depending on the nature of R′. In the case of Me3SiC≡CH the structure of an unexpected byproduct indicates that an alkyne–vinylidene rearrangement has taken place on the metal coordination sphere during the reaction, and this observation suggests that in the mechanism of all these coupling processes the corresponding π adducts are active intermediates. Bu araştırmadan elde edilen bulgular doğrultusunda öğrencilerin sosyal medya kullanımını azaltıcı, kitap okuma alışkanlığını artırıcı programların oluşturulması, Dijital Okuryazarlık, Sağlıklı Yaşam Biçimi Davranışları ve Sağlık Okuryazarlığının uzun dönem etkililiğinin incelenmesi ve daha büyük örneklemlerle araştırmaların yapılması önerilmektedir.This study was done to research the relation between healty lifestyle behaviours, health literacy and digital literacy among the university students. Sampling contains 270 of university students. The Data was collected with ''Questionnaire for Determining Socio-Demographic Characteristics of Students'', ''Healty Lifestyle Behaviour Scale'', ''Health Literacy Scale'' and ''Digital Literacy Scale''. Descriptive statistics, Pearson correlation analysis, simple linear regression, t-test and ANOVA were used for data analysis. 67% of participating students are between the age of 18 - 21; %33 of them are between the age 22-26, %75 of participants are women. %26,3 are in first grade,%21,5 are in the second grade,%22,6 are in the third grade and %29,6 are in the fourth grade. %99,3 of the nursing students have cell phones and %58,9 have PCs. %66,3 of the students use internet more than 2 hours, %44,1 of them have social media usage more than 2 hours. Also %99,1 of the students read scientific articles less than 1 hour. %2,6 of the participating students use newspapers to reach the info for health, %5,9 use radio, %15,9 use books, %18,1 ask health employees, %27,4 search from social media and %30 read scientific articles. The effect of Digital Literacy and Health Literacy variables on Healthy Lifestyles variable is statistically significant. The direct effect tool from the Digital Literacy Scale to the Healthy Lifestyle Behavior Scale is also statistically significant when variable (health literacy scale) is added. From the Digital Literacy Scale to the Healthy Lifestyle Behavior Scale, the Health Literacy Scale is a Partial Mediator. In line with the findings of our research, the creation of programs that reduce the use of social media and increase the habit of reading the books of the students, researching of long term effectiveness of "Digital Literacy", "Healthy Lifestyle Behaviors" and "Health Literacy'' and doing reseach with larger samples are recommended

    Functionalization of 3-Iridacyclopentenes

    Get PDF
    Members of a series of iridacyclopentenes of composition [TpMe2Ir(k2-C,C-CH2CR′=CRCH2)(CO)] (TpMe2=hydrotris(3,5-dimethylpyrazolyl)borate; R=R′=H, 1; R=Me, R′=H, 2; R=R′=Me, 3) have been subjected to common organic chemistry procedures for hydrogenation, cyclopropanation, epoxidation, water addition through hydroboration, cis-dihydroxylation, and ozonolysis. The stability of metallacycles 1–3, imparted by the presence of the co-ligands TpMe2 and CO, directs the reactivity towards the C=C double bonds, and furthermore the stereochemistry of the products formed is strongly dictated by the steric demands of the TpMe2 ligand.
